Number Theory: Prime Factors and Divisibility
From a number theory perspective, 5 and 4 reveal distinct characteristics regarding their prime factorization and divisibility.
-
5: Is a prime number. This means it is only divisible by 1 and itself. Its prime factorization is simply 5. This inherent indivisibility is a fundamental property impacting its mathematical behavior.
-
4: Is a composite number. It is divisible by 1, 2, and 4. Its prime factorization is 2 x 2 (or 2²). This composite nature allows for more diverse mathematical manipulations and relationships.
The difference in their prime factorization fundamentally alters how they behave in various mathematical operations. Take this case: when considering factors, 5 offers limited options, whereas 4 allows for more nuanced factorization and manipulation in algebraic expressions. Geometry: Shapes and Spatial Relationships
Geometrically, 5 and 4 manifest in distinct shapes and spatial relationships.
-
5: Often associated with the pentagon, a five-sided polygon. Pentagons possess unique properties not found in quadrilaterals (four-sided shapes). The regular pentagon, with all sides and angles equal, has a fascinating relationship with the Golden Ratio, a concept found throughout nature and art.
-
4: Represents the square, a fundamental shape in geometry. Squares are characterized by their four equal sides and four right angles, representing stability and symmetry. They are the building blocks for more complex shapes and tessellations.
The difference in the number of sides leads to significantly different geometric properties. Still, while squares readily tessellate (tile a plane without gaps), pentagons require more complex arrangements.
